libフォルダへのアクセスを中断せずにPython3をアップグレードする

libフォルダへのアクセスを中断せずにPython3をアップグレードする

Python3パッケージをアップグレードすることはいつも私にとって大きな痛みです。あるバージョン(例:3.7.0)から別のバージョン(例:3.7.1)にアップグレードするたびに、私のPythonスクリプトは自分の/usr/local/lib/python3.7/site-packages/フォルダへのアクセス権を失います。スクリプトがこのフォルダに再度アクセスできるようにするには、以前のバージョン3.7.0に戻す必要がありました。

私の質問は簡単です。上記のlibフォルダへのアクセスを維持しながらPython3をアップグレードする方法フォルダを作成する必要がありますか/usr/local/lib/python3.7.1/?私はまだPythonの数の下にあるのでそれを疑います3.7

ライブラリへのアクセスを中断せずにPythonバージョンをアップグレードする方法が必要です。

私が受け取ったエラーの種類は次のとおりです。

Traceback (most recent call last):
File "./script.py", line 20, in <module>
import urllib3
ModuleNotFoundError: No module named 'urllib3'

urllib3しかし、/usr/local/lib/python3.7/site-packages/以前の3.7.0に戻ると、ライブラリアクセスが再び有効になるのはなぜですか?

ベストアンサー1

おすすめ記事